我的尼康D7000具有16 GB SDHC卡。DSLR配置为仅以RAW拍摄。当存储卡为空时,相机显示我可以拍摄449张照片。
RAW文件的大小从17到22 MB不等。因此16384/22给出了744.7,与显示的449张照片相去甚远。
为什么会有这种差异?用此相机制作的RAW文件的最大可能大小是36.5 MB(16384/449)吗?还是相机仅使用10 GB的内存(449×22)?如果是第二种情况,为什么只使用SDHC的一部分?
我的尼康D7000具有16 GB SDHC卡。DSLR配置为仅以RAW拍摄。当存储卡为空时,相机显示我可以拍摄449张照片。
RAW文件的大小从17到22 MB不等。因此16384/22给出了744.7,与显示的449张照片相去甚远。
为什么会有这种差异?用此相机制作的RAW文件的最大可能大小是36.5 MB(16384/449)吗?还是相机仅使用10 GB的内存(449×22)?如果是第二种情况,为什么只使用SDHC的一部分?
Answers:
由于文件大小可变,因此相机无法计算出剩余存储卡空间中可以容纳多少张照片。以我对Nikon D7000和Olympus E-510的经验,这些相机似乎以预定的文件大小来占用卡上的剩余空间,该文件大小取决于图像质量设置(RAW,JPEG,压缩,大小)。这个预定的文件大小似乎比这些相机生成的实际文件大小大很多。我的猜测是,相机制造商的相机过高估计了图像的大小,因此剩余空间指示器至少可以指示剩余的存储卡空间可以容纳多少张图像。如果您的相机告诉您它可以再容纳100张照片,然后在拍摄80张照片后空间不足,那会比让您拍摄100张照片后再容纳20张照片更令人讨厌。携带太多存储卡总比携带太多存储卡好。
另一个因素是您实际上没有获得完整的16GB。这有两个原因。
例如,我的一张“ 8 GB” SDHC卡的容量为7,960,788,992字节-8,000,000,000(8 * 10 ^ 9)字节的99.5%,而8,589,934,592(8 * 2 ^ 30)字节的容量仅为92.6%。